Coolgardie Road Train Assembly AreaOCTOBER

COMPLETED ACTIONS • Located all services• Cleared & grubbed• Boxed out and prepared the subgrade• Partially constructed the noise abatement

UPCOMING WORKS Relocation of services including the water main and undergrounding the existing power poles.

The Coolgardie-Esperance Highway is a strategic route for transportation between the Port of Esperance and the Eastern Goldfields with over 280,000 heavy vehicles passing through Coolgardie each year.

The project will improve transport productivity by facilitating better route planning and safety. It will also reduce overnight stays on Bayley Street and improve safety of residents. 25%
